A Reason to Fear the Lord

Psalm 130:3-4
3If you, O Lord, should mark iniquities,
O Lord, who could stand?
4But with you there is forgiveness,
that you may be feared.

Many times and many ways we fear the Lord. Sometimes the fear is that He is so great and awesome that He is too much for us to comprehend. Awe is a good word for that. Sometimes the fear is that, the amount of power He holds can be scary in our perception. Sometimes we fear disappointing Him.

But in this passage we fear the Lord because He forgives our sins. Let that sink in. Have you ever considered "fear" when you think of God's forgiveness? I know I haven't, and that has probably been to my stumbling many times. What do you think of when you think of God's forgiveness? I'm not asking for an answer, but you may need to answer yourself. If "fear" is your answer, would the sins that trip you up be easier to forsake? Easier to hate those sins like God hates them?

Here is the challenge for you and for me. When you think about what Jesus did on the cross for you, and what His act means to your eternal life and your life today, fear the Almighty. Fear Him, because he forgave you of something that He absolutely detests. Fear the Lord because He forgave you.
